CHL Canada-Russia Series Returning To Sarnia

International hockey is making its way back to Progressive Auto Sales arena this year.

Sarnia will host game three of the six-game CHL Canada-Russia series on November 8, pitting Team OHL against Team Russia.

It will be the fourth time Sarnia has hosted a game, with a 4-0 win for Team OHL in 2003, a 5-0 OHL win in 2006, and a 2-1 OHL victory in 2012.

Since the event first began in 2003, CHL teams have played to an overall record of 61-22-1-6 and have won 12 of the 15 series including three straight.

A total of 36 players from last season’s event competed in the 2018 IIHF World Junior Championship in Buffalo including the Sting's Jordan Kyrou who was one of 17 CHL players to win gold for Canada.

Games are also being played in Kamloops, Vancouver, Oshawa, Sherbrooke, and Drummondville. The rosters have yet to be announced.

All games will be broadcast nationally on Sportsnet and TVA Sports.
